free asp. net mvc pdf viewer : Extract highlighted text from pdf SDK Library service wpf .net web page dnn hs_user35-part1111

Average
Function Performed: Sum of arguments divided by number of arguments
Number of Arguments: Two or more members or existing calculations
Options: Whether missing values are set to 0 and included in the number of arguments
Example: If Actual is 100 and Budget is 200, the average of Actual and Budget is 150.
Cumulative
Function Performed: A running total
Number of Arguments: One member or existing calculation
Options: Whether missing values are set to 0
Example: Consider a spreadsheet with Actual as a column and Colas, Root Beer, and Cream
Soda as rows. If Actual values for the products are 100, 200, 300, Cumulative values are 100, 300,
600.
Difference from Average
Function Performed: Difference between the average value and the occurrence of an
argument
Number of Arguments: One member or existing calculation
Options: Whether missing values are set to 0
Example: Consider a spreadsheet with Actual as a column and Colas, Root Beer, and Cream
Soda as rows. If Actual values for the products are 100, 200, 300, the average is 200, and Difference
from Average values are -100, 0, 100.
Divide
Function Performed: Arithmetic division
Number of Arguments: Two members or existing calculation
Options: Whether missing values are set to 0
Linear Regression
Function Performed: Straight-line linear regression. Looks at all occurrences of the specified
argument and uses a linear regression algorithm to calculate a straight line through the
occurrences
Number of Arguments: One member or existing calculation
Options: Whether missing values are set to 0 in the calculation
Example: Consider a spreadsheet with Actual as a column and Jan, Feb, Mar as rows. If the Actual
values for the time periods are 100, 300, 600, the linear regression values are 83, 333, 58. Notice
Calculations 351
Extract highlighted text from pdf - extract text content from PDF file in C#.net, ASP.NET, MVC, Ajax, WinForms, WPF
Feel Free to Extract Text from PDF Page, Page Region or the Whole PDF File
extract text from pdf file; copy text from protected pdf to word
Extract highlighted text from pdf - VB.NET PDF Text Extract Library: extract text content from PDF file in vb.net, ASP.NET, MVC, Ajax, WinForms, WPF
How to Extract Text from PDF with VB.NET Sample Codes in .NET Application
extract text from pdf java open source; find and replace text in pdf file
that there is a constant difference between values (250). All points in the sequence are adjusted.
A chart of the numbers produces a straight line that intersects the original data points.
Maximum
Function Performed: Given two or more arguments, the name of the member or existing
calculation with the maximum value
Number of Arguments: Two or more members or existing calculations
Options: Whether missing values are set to 0
Example: Consider a spreadsheet with East and West as columns and Jan, Feb, Mar as rows. If
East values are 100, 300, 600 and West values are 200, 200, 300, Maximum values are West, East,
East.
Maximum Value
Function Performed: Given two or more arguments, the value of the member or existing
calculation with the maximum value
Number of Arguments: Two or more members or existing calculations
Options: Whether missing values should be set to 0
Example: Consider a spreadsheet with East and West as columns and Jan, Feb, Mar as rows. If
East values are 100, 300, 600 and West values are 200, 200, 300, Maximum Value values are 200,
300, 600.
Minimum
Function Performed: Given two or more arguments, the name of the member or existing
calculation with the minimum value
Number of Arguments: Two or more members or existing calculations
Options: Whether missing values should be set to 0
Example: Consider a spreadsheet with East and West as columns and Jan, Feb, Mar as rows. If
East values are 100, 300, 600 and West values are 200, 200, 300, Minimum values are East, West,
West.
Minimum Value
Function Performed: Given two or more arguments, the value of the member or existing
calculation with the minimum value.
Number of Arguments: Two or more members or existing calculations
Options: Whether missing values are be set to 0
Example: Consider a spreadsheet with East and West as columns and Jan, Feb, Mar as rows. If
East values are 100, 300, 600 and West values are 200, 200, 300, Minimum Value values are 100,
200, 300.
352 Using Web Analysis
C# PDF Text Highlight Library: add, delete, update PDF text
etc. Able to remove highlighted text in PDF document in C#.NET. Support to change PDF highlight color in Visual C# .NET class. Able
c# extract text from pdf; copy text from locked pdf
C# PDF Convert to Text SDK: Convert PDF to txt files in C#.net
Text in any fonts, colors and sizes, or highlighted characters are easy to be converted to plain text. Text can be extracted from scanned PDF image with OCR
copy text from protected pdf; copy text from pdf in preview
Multiply
Function Performed: Arithmetic multiplication
Number of Arguments: Two members or existing calculations or one member or existing
calculation and a constant.
Options: A constant as an argument (if you want to work with one rather than two existing
members or calculations) and whether missing values are set to 0
Percent
Function Performed: Percentage calculation
Number of Arguments: Two members or existing calculations or one member or existing
calculation and a constant.
Options: A constant as an argument (if you want to work with one rather than two existing
members or calculations) and whether missing values are set to 0
Example: Consider a spreadsheet with Actual and Budget as columns and Jan, Feb, Mar as rows.
If Actual values are 100, 300, 600 and Budget values are 200, 200, 400, Percentage values (Actual
% Budget) are 50, 150, 150.
Percent Difference from Average
Function Performed: The Difference from Average result displayed as a percentage of the
average
Number of Arguments: One member or existing calculation
Options: Whether missing values are set to 0
Example: Consider a spreadsheet with Actual as a column and Colas, Root Beer, and Cream
Soda as rows. If Actual values for the products are 100, 200, 300, the average is 200, and the
Difference from Average (%) column values are -50, 0, 50.
Percent of Difference
Function Performed: Percentage difference calculation
Number of Arguments: Two members or existing calculations or one member or existing
calculation and a constant.
Options: A constant as an argument (if you want to work with one rather than two existing
members or calculations) and whether missing values are set to 0
Example: Consider a spreadsheet with Actual and Budget as columns and Jan, Feb, Mar as rows.
If Actual values are 100, 300, 600 and Budget values are 200, 200, 400, Percentage difference
values (Actual % diff Budget), calculated as ((Actual -Budget) / Budget) * 100, are -50, 50, 50.
Calculations 353
VB.NET PDF Convert to Text SDK: Convert PDF to txt files in vb.net
Plain text can get from any fonts, colors and sizes, or highlighted characters. Text extraction from scanned PDF image with OCR component in VB.NET.
copy text from encrypted pdf; copy pdf text with formatting
XDoc.HTML5 Viewer for .NET, All Mature Features Introductions
to search text-based documents, like PDF, Microsoft Office The well built-in text search tool is compatible for, all results will be highlighted with specific
can't copy and paste text from pdf; pdf text replace tool
Percent of Member
Function Performed: A member argument as a percentage of another member argument.
The second argument is defined by a member intersected on an opposite axis.
Number of Arguments: Two or more members or existing calculations or one member or
existing calculation and a constant.
Options: Whether missing values are set to 0
Procedure: Select a Percent of Member calculation from the Function list, select a member
argument, and select a member from the opposite axis, using the Opposite Member list.
Percent of Total
Function Performed: Percentage of total
Number of Arguments: One member or existing calculation
Options: None
Example: Consider a spreadsheet with Actual as a column and Jan, Feb, Mar as rows. If Actual
values are 100, 300, 600, Percentage of Total values are 10, 30, and 60.
Rank Ascending and Rank Descending
Function Performed: Ranking
Number of Arguments: One member or existing calculation
Options: Ascending or descending (the default). If ascending, the smallest value is ranked
as 1. If descending, the largest value is ranked as 1.
Example: Consider a spreadsheet with Actual as a column, Jan, Feb, Mar as rows, and Actual
values of 100, 300, 600. If descending is selected, Rank values are 3, 2, 1. If ascending is selected,
Rank values are 1, 2, 3.
Subtract
Function Performed: Arithmetic subtraction
Number of Arguments: Two or more members or existing calculations or one member or
existing calculation and a constant.
Options: Whether missing values are set to 0
Sum
Function Performed: Arithmetic addition
Number of Arguments: Two or more members or existing calculations or one member or
existing calculation and a constant.
Options: Whether missing values are set to 0
354 Using Web Analysis
Trend
Function Performed: Trend based on straight-line linear regression; that is, the slope of the
straight line that a linear-regression calculation plots between original, data-series points
Number of Arguments: Two or more members or existing calculations
Options: Whether missing values are set to 0
Variance
Function Performed: Arithmetic subtraction that uses Financial Intelligence account
metadata to interpret Financial Management expense and liability items as negative values
Number of Arguments: Two or more members or existing calculations or one member or
existing calculation and a constant.
Options: Whether missing values are set to 0
Variance Percent
Function Performed: Percentage difference calculation that uses Financial Intelligence
account metadata to interpret Financial Management expense and liability items as negative
values
Number of Arguments: Two members or existing calculations or one member or existing
calculation and a constant.
Options: A constant as an argument (if you want to work with one rather than two existing
members or calculations) and whether missing values are set to 0
Complex Calculations
Hyperion recommends dividing complex calculations into components and combining the
components into a compound calculation.
Example: To set up a calculation for (A + B) / (C x 2), where A, B, and C are members, you
divide the formula into steps:
Set up Sum for A + B, and name it Step 1.
Set up Multiply for C x 2, and name it Step 2.
Set up Divide for Step 1 result divided by Step 2 result, and name it Step 3.
Use Show Only Members to hide Step 1 and Step 2. If you want to switch between seeing
only members, seeing only calculations, and seeing both, you can use the Hide option in
your document right-click menu.
Calculations 355
Creating Calculations
To create a calculation:
1
Right-click a member, and select Analysis Tools > Calculation.
The Calculation Definition dialog box is displayed, providing seven control groups:
Name
Function
Select Position
Select Members
Arguments
Missing Values
Formula
2
For Name, enter a name for the Calculation definition.
3
From Function, select the calculation type.
The calculation type is displayed in the Function box.
4
From Select Position, select an option.
Front/Top
Back/Bottom
Insert Before
Insert After
If you select Insert Before or Insert After, select an insertion point from the relevant list box.
The calculated row or column is inserted before or after the specified dimension.
5
To specify an argument, perform an action:
Select a member, and then click the arrow (>) to replace the undefined argument (?) with
the member.
For Constant, enter a value, and click the arrow (>) to replace the undefined argument (?)
with a value.
Select Advanced, select a member combination, and click the arrow (>) to replace the
undefined argument (?) with the member combination.
Select All Members to select all available members, and, if you want to exclude calculated
members from the equation, select Ignore Calculations.
The calculation definition is displayed in the Formula box.
6
Optional: To indicate how to handle missing values, from Missing Values, select an option:
Include—Calculates missing values as they are stored
Exclude—Removes arguments populated by missing values
356 Using Web Analysis
Treat as Number—Populates the argument with the indicated value (default zero)
7
Optional: To evaluate a member argument as a percentage of a member argument located on the opposite
axis:
a.
From Function, select Percent of Member.
b.
Select a member argument.
c.
Select a member from the opposite axis, using the Opposite Member box.
8
Click OK.
Modifying Calculations
To modify a calculation:
1
Right-click a member, and select Analysis Tools > Analysis Tools Manager.
Analysis Tools Manager is displayed.
2
Select a calculation definition, and click Edit.
The Calculation Definition dialog box displays the arguments for the calculation definition.
3
Optional: To change the calculation definition name, for Name, enter a name.
4
Optional: To move calculation position, select a different position option.
5
Optional: If you selected Insert Before or Insert After, from the relevant list box, select an insertion point.
The calculated row or column is inserted before or after the dimension.
6
Optional: To change calculation type, from Function, select a calculation type.
Changing calculation type requires that the user redefine all arguments. For instructions, see
“Creating Calculations” on page 356.
7
Optional: To change arguments: perform an action:
Select first an argument and then a member, and then click the arrow.
Select an argument; for Constant, enter a value; and click the arrow.
Select first Advanced, second an argument, and third a member combination, and click the
arrow.
The calculation definition is displayed in the Formula box.
8
Click OK.
Analytic Services Attribute Calculations
You can leverage server-based Analytic Services attribute calculations in the client. Because
server-based calculations are performed before OLAP query results are sent to clients, network
traffic and the result set are minimized.
Calculations 357
To use attribute calculations, you use Data Layout to select the attribute calculations dimensions
to participate in the query. Then you use Dimension Browser to select the server-based
calculations to be returned by the query result set.
Note:
You can reproduce many attribute calculations on the client, but you are responsible for defining
the calculations, and the client is responsible for processing the result set.
Reasons to use attributes in calculations:
To select, aggregate, and report on data that shares attributes
To select attributes by data type: text, numeric, Boolean, and data type
To group numeric data types into statistical ranges
To use sum, count, min, max, and average functions on the attribute calculations dimension
automatically generated by Analytic Services
To use numerical attribute values from calculation scripts and member formulas in
calculations
To create crosstabs of attribute data for a dimension and analyze the dimension in terms of
each attribute
Print as PDF from Workspace
Web Analysis documents can be printed to Adobe Portable Document Format (PDF) from the
Workspace. There are two printing options:
Print Screen—prints the content area.
Print Selected Object—prints the specified OLAP pages of the current data object (For
Example, Spreadsheet, Chart or Pinboard) .
Print Screen prints the current display quickly and easily. Because documents can contain
multiple data objects, Print Screen does not specify OLAP pages. If you want to include OLAP
pages or object-specific document summaries, you should select Print Selected Object.
To print a report as PDF, perform one:
1
Open a report and Select File > Print via PDF > Screen  to print the screen or Select File > Print via PDF
> Selected Object to print the selected reporting object in the report.
2
Right click a data object and select Print via PDF > Selected.
Note:
If Print via PDF is not available, the System Administrator has configured Web Analysis to only
print to HTML in the Workspace and Print via PDF has been disabled.
358 Using Web Analysis
Database Connections
Database connections are portable files that define terms, conditions, and methods for
connecting to data sources. You must use Web Analysis Studio, not Web Analysis, to create and
modify database connections.
Documents are dependent on database connection files to query data sources. A document can
use multiple database connections to connect to one or more data sources.
To access data sources, you may be prompted to provide logon credentials.
Information provided in the view pane Information tab:
Database—displays the database connection name for the current data object
Database User Name—displays the user name by which access to the database connection
is granted
Data sources and database connections supported by Web Analysis documents:
OLAP data sources
Analytic Services 6.5.6, 7.0.1, 7.1, and 7.1.2
IBM DB2 OLAP Server 7.1 Service Pack 11, 8.1 Service Pack 3, and 8.2
SAP BW 3.0, 3.1, and 3.5
Hyperion data sources
Financial Management 3.4, 3.5, 3.5.1, and 4.0
Planning 3.3, 3.5 with Analytic Services 3.5.1, and 4.0
Relational database connections:
IBM DB2
Microsoft SQL Server
Oracle
Teradata
System RDBMS requirements vary. See the Hyperion Reporting and Analysis – System 9
Installation Guide for Windows or UNIX for descriptions of relational system requirements.
Database Connection Files
Database connections are stored as repository files and adhere to most file management
conventions. You see only database connections that you own or to which you are granted
permissions. Various kinds of permission are needed to read, write, edit, and change database
connection file properties.
Database Connections 359
Database Connection Access and Document Permissions
Documents or presentations distributed to users may require database connections that the users
cannot access. Document access is independent of database connection access.
Database connection permissions that deny access may prevent access to only one connection.
Users can use other connections to the primary data source or to alternate data sources. Users
can leverage document definitions independently of database connections.
User and Group Permissions
Users can access database connections assigned to them or to groups to which they belong.
When documents are assigned to groups, the database connections that the document uses must
also be assigned to the groups. Otherwise, group members can access the document, but not its
data values (unless they are granted individual user access).
To mitigate the risk of conflicting permissions, store documents and their database connections
in the same folders. Whenever possible, distribute documents and database connections to
groups. It is easier to set permissions for all files in a folder and all users in a group than to
manage permissions for individual files and users.
Integrating OLAP and Relational Data
Web Analysis Studio users can construct seamless liaisons between OLAP data and relational
data sources. Navigation from OLAP to relational data is called relational drill-through.
After relational drill-through is configured, users can navigate from the dimension bottom (level
0) of the OLAP database and drill down to relational data.
Relational drill-through is a client-based integration solution comparable to the server-based
Analytic Integration Services drill-through.
The Relational Drill-Through dialog box is a graphical user interface for creating SQL relational
database queries. Users can use complex SQL syntax to specify table joins and to select and order
by clauses.
Note:
Relational drill-through supports an array of JDBC relational data sources but does not support
queries by levels, generations, or previously selected members.
Relational drill-through definitions are saved as properties of database connection files.
360 Using Web Analysis
Documents you may be interested
Documents you may be interested